Samsung's 2022 TV Range Has Neo QLED With Neo Quantum Processor, MICRO LED And More

Samsung Electronics has taken the wraps off its newest range of MICRO LED, Neo QLED and Lifestyle TVs ahead of Consumer Electronics Show (CES) 2022.

With advancements in the picture and sound quality, more screen size options, customizable accessories and an upgraded interface, the 2022 lineup of screens bring the vision of ‘Screens Everywhere, Screens for All’. Samsung has been the top-selling TV brand globally and now, its new lineup promises to bring reality with life-like images, immersive sound, and hyper-personalized experiences.

Samsung Neo QLED With Neo Quantum Processor and Dynamic Sound Experience

Equipped with the Neo Quantum Processor and the advancements in picture technology and sound, 2022 Neo QLED will provide some of the most pristine images and immersive soundscapes possible. In fact, this year’s Neo Quantum Processor introduces advanced contrast mapping with BLU (back-light unit), thus, increasing the brightness level from 12 to 14-bit gradation for greater control of the light source -- the Quantum Mini LEDs. This allows the TV to control its lighting across 16,384 steps, quadrupled from the previous 4,096 steps.

The Shape Adaptive Light technology leverages the Neo Quantum Processor to analyze lines, shapes and surfaces to control the shape of light from the Quantum Mini LEDs, enhancing the brightness and accuracy of all shapes on the screen that results in outstanding image quality that puts full HDR content on display.

Samsung’s 2022 Neo QLED also features Real Depth Enhancer, a multi-intelligence picture quality algorithm. This technological advancement creates a greater sense of realism by determining and processing an object on the screen against its background to create a sense of depth. Samsung’s 2022 Neo QLED features EyeComfort mode, which automatically adjusts the screen’s brightness and tone based on a built-in light sensor and sunset/sunrise information. As the ambient light changes, the screen will gradually reduce the amount of light and offer warmer tones, adjusting the blue light levels accordingly.

Samsung MICRO LED

Samsung’s MICRO LED range offers a best-in-class picture quality, thanks to 25 million micrometer-sized LEDs that individually produce light and colour, thus, creating an incredibly immersive experience through impressive depth, vibrant colours and a heightened level of clarity and contrast. "At CES 2022, Samsung will unveil the MICRO LED in three different sizes – 110 inch, 101 inch and 89 inch," the company has said in a statement.

Apart from the hardware innovations, the 2022 MICRO LED range supports 20-bit greyscale depth -- which means MICRO LED models can express every detail in a scene, offering the finest control with over 1 million steps of brightness and colour levels, delivering a true HDR experience. It also expresses 100 per cent of DCI and Adobe RGB colour gamut, resulting in stunning, lifelike colours.

Art Mode lets consumers turn any room into an art gallery as they can select and display their favourite artwork or digital photography. The 2022 MICRO LED also comes with two exclusive media pieces from famed artist and designer Refik Anadol.

Dolby Atmos delivers a premier immersive audio experience with top, side and bottom channel speakers for breathtaking, multi-dimensional sound in the 2022 MICRO LED range.

Multi View lets users view content from four different sources simultaneously -- from any or all of the four HDMI ports -- in 4K resolution at up to 120fps.
